正文
php统计数据库访问量,php统计数据库数据
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
php怎么统计访问次数
1、, 可以每访问一次,字段数量加一,但是这样会不准确,因为只要刷新一下,就会记录一下。2, 为了防止上面的情况发生,可以记录访问者的IP地址,重复的IP地址访问,只记录一次。3, 但是,一个IP地址,只记录一次,也有问题,比如,一个局域网,多个访问者,共用一个IP地址,这样也会记录不准确。
2、第一:当访问这个页面的时候,对应的有控制器,在控制器中做一个操作,每被访问这个页面一次给数据库那个字段加1(这个不精准)第二:获取访问页面人的ip地址,在数据库存记录,每此访问此页面也就是控制器 就做同样的操作,前提是判断这个人的ip是否存在,存在证明已访问过。
3、说笨方法,做一个php文件,根据$_SERVER中ip信息,插入数据库,并根据数据最新修改时间来做,还可以做总访问量,多少时间内的访问量,每个用户的访问量等等。
php网站计数器程序,显示“您是本站的第XXX位访问者”
PHP程序会首先寻找counter.txt 文件是否存在,若不存在,则在你的程序根目录建立一个 counter.txt 文件,然后将 0 写入文件。读取 counter.txt 文件的内容,再将文本中的数字存入 $num 变数中,并将数字显示在代码添加的位置。
简单网站访问统计代码 : | | Dim NumVisits NumVisits=0 Application.Lock Application(NumVisits) = Application(NumVisits) + 1 Application.Unlock 欢迎光临本网页,你是本页的第 %= Application(NumVisits) % 位访客!试试看。
创建一个计数器要创建计数器,您需要创建Perl、PHP(PHP:超文本预处理器)或其他脚本。然后,您需要通过服务器端包含或其他方法引用该脚本。我们建议您已经了解或学习 Perl 或 PHP 编程来创建计数器脚本。创建计数器的代码可能会有所不同,具体取决于所使用的编程语言以及要添加到网页的计数器类型。
PHP处理大数字的时候,会自动转换为科学计数法,不过,你可以使用下面方法还原它。 ?php echo number_format(counter(),0,);?希望可以帮到你。
PHP统计网页访问量,数据库怎么设置比较好?
1、设计一张浏览文章表,字段用自增id、文章id、用户id、浏览时间、ip、客户端信息。。
2、第一:当访问这个页面的时候,对应的有控制器,在控制器中做一个操作,每被访问这个页面一次给数据库那个字段加1(这个不精准)第二:获取访问页面人的ip地址,在数据库存记录,每此访问此页面也就是控制器 就做同样的操作,前提是判断这个人的ip是否存在,存在证明已访问过。
3、先给储存相应文章的数据表增加一个记录访问量的字段。1, 可以每访问一次,字段数量加一,但是这样会不准确,因为只要刷新一下,就会记录一下。2, 为了防止上面的情况发生,可以记录访问者的IP地址,重复的IP地址访问,只记录一次。
4、那就给你个简单的吧,就只记录用户浏览器 session_id 的。
php网站计算访问次数(一个ip一天只计算一次,且服务器重启后访问记录仍然...
说笨方法,做一个php文件,根据$_SERVER中ip信息,插入数据库,并根据数据最新修改时间来做,还可以做总访问量,多少时间内的访问量,每个用户的访问量等等。
使用限制访问频率:可以设置访问频率限制,限制同一个IP地址在一定时间内的访问次数。如果某个IP地址的访问次数超过限制,则可以判断为爬虫。统计访问量可以使用数据库或者文件来记录每个访问的IP地址和访问时间,然后根据记录的数据进行统计分析。
如何限制用户一天只访问一次php页面 这个很简单:如果您有登录系统,您必须先登录才能访问它。添加一个新的登录表记录登录时间,只需查找判断即可,或者访问时在redis中记录uid时间。如果不登录,就用IP作为uid时间记录来redis。每次进入页面都可以查看redis中是否有该用户的访问记录。
d = date(d);if($nowd!=$oldd){ delete...insert into ...}else{ insert into...} 保存统计时同时写入一个当天的日期,并判断与上一个日期是否相同,不相同删,相同就写入...我比较笨,觉得应该可行。。你这样的统计用txt文件来保存的话应该更好。。
这个很简单:如果有登录系统,必须登录才能访问,新增个登录表记录登录时间,查表判断就好,或者访问时记录uid+时间到redis里面 如果没有登录,就以IP为uid+时间记录到redis 每次进页面查下redis里面是否存在该用户访问记录就可以了 这样的要代码,那就不好提供了,都是很基础的。
用户点击新闻时,首先从数据库中查询,是否存在该用户访问的记录。如果有,判断时间戳与访问时间戳的差值是否在24小时之内,如果是,则不记录;如果否,则把用户的id和访问时间的时间戳存到数据表中。若果没有记录,把用户的id和访问时间的时间戳存到数据表中。
php如何实现记录网站在线人数
1、在PHP中,可以通过以下几种方式来排除网络爬虫并统计访问量: 使用User-Agent识别:网络爬虫通常会使用特定的User-Agent来发送请求,可以通过判断请求中的User-Agent来排除爬虫。可以使用`$_SERVER[HTTP_USER_AGENT]`获取请求的User-Agent,然后根据User-Agent的值进行判断。
2、tmp=file(time.txt); //把time.txt读入到数组$tmo中,文件一行对应数组一个单元 if ($tmp[0]==){ fopen0=fopen(time.txt,w+);//读写方式打开,将文件指针指向文件头并将文件大小截为零。如果文件不存在则尝试创建之。
3、首先,php不能直接统计在线人数,因为php只能获取用户上线的事件,没法获取用户下线的事件。目前最靠谱的方法是,用户上线时创建一个session数据,并把这个数据保存在数据库或某个文件里,该用户每次操作都更新一次这个数据的时间。
4、读取数据库总访问人数输出到一个变量$renshu,变量值+1。如果是php:echo “你是今天第多少位访客:$renshu”;如果没有数据库的话可以使用json或者xml记录数据。原理一样。几人在线这个就比较复杂了。
5、这个方法是我重网上找的,你可以看看:主要原理:把每个访客的session ID 作为文件名,生成一个空白文件在指定的文件夹。如果检查到这份文件的生成时间已经超过了指定的时间,即删除。那么,统计文件的数量可以得到在线人数。如果的代码放在一份独立的文件,网站所有页面的都引用这份代码。
PHP搜索mysql数据库用户名称,显示搜索结果用户资料,并将此用户访问量...
1、所以 like %world% -- 就会找到包含world的内容的字符串了。
2、用navicat新建一个数据库database1。在database1数据库中新建一个表table2。在table2中添加新的数据,新建一个名称为mysql_query的数据库。在页面中用mysql_connect 函数与数据库建立连接。用mysql_select_db函数选择要查询的数据库。
3、query = mysql_query($sql);echo ;echo ;echo ;echo ;while($row = mysql_fetch_array($query)){ echo name:.$row[name];} 没测试,不知有无错误,你试一下吧。
4、先提供你2中方法:第一种输入姓名,然后点提交,提交之后用PHP查询数据获取用户信息,并在新页面面中显示。优点:这中方法简单单一,不用其他技能。缺点:会跳转页面。第二种方法,使用ajax异步调用。
关于php统计数据库访问量和php统计数据库数据的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。